Property Overview & Key Characteristics
This property at 56 Bear Creek Bay is a land-only listing in Winnipeg's South Pointe West neighbourhood. Its primary appeal lies in the value and potential represented by the lot itself. The 3,003 sqft parcel ranks very highly in size compared to most properties in Winnipeg and its immediate area. The assessed value is consistent with other vacant lots in the vicinity, as seen with the comparable listings on Ken Oblik Drive and Bear Creek Bay.
This offering would suit a specific type of buyer: someone looking to build a custom home in a established neighbourhood, an investor holding land for future development, or a buyer seeking a lower point of entry into the area with the intention of constructing a home to their own specifications. The appeal is less about immediate move-in readiness and more about the opportunity it presents. A thoughtful perspective is that while the lot size is a strong asset, the value is intrinsically tied to the costs and timelines of future construction, making it a project-oriented purchase rather than a traditional home buy.
Frequently Asked Questions
1. Is this a home or just land?
This is a land-only listing. There is no existing house, garage, or basement on the property. You are purchasing the lot with the intention of building.
2. Why is the assessed value so much lower than some nearby properties?
The assessed value reflects the value of the vacant land only. Nearby properties with homes, such as the one on Crystal Lake Terrace, have assessments that include the value of the dwelling, hence the significant difference.
3. What does the ranking information mean?
The rankings compare this lot's attributes (like its size) against other properties on the same street, in the neighbourhood, and across Winnipeg. For example, ranking in the top 11% for land area means this is a larger-than-average lot, which is a key feature.
4. Can I see what the lot looks like?
The listing suggests viewing nearby addresses like 539 Ken Oblik Drive and 3 Crystal Lake Terrace for reference on the area's character and lot styles. Due diligence, including a site visit or consulting a survey, is essential to understand the lot's specific topography and conditions.
5. What are the main considerations before purchasing?
Key considerations include researching and budgeting for all costs of new construction (permits, building materials, labour), confirming zoning bylaws and any restrictive covenants with the city, and arranging financing suitable for a land purchase and subsequent build.
